How much does it cost to rent an apartment in West Concourse?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| West Concourse Studio Apartments | $2,000 | $2,000 | $2,000 |
| West Concourse 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,468 | $1,350 | $3,000 |
| West Concourse 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,995 | $2,500 | $3,340 |
| West Concourse 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,652 | $3,300 | $4,200 |
| West Concourse 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,593 | $1,400 | $5,000 |
